TheRebelution.com's Modesty SurveyThis is just a quick post to clarify several confusing issues that may have been misunderstood by a small number of our audience:

1.) The statements that compose the survey are not “our” statements or the survey results. They were submitted (as questions) by 215 girls from around the world.

2.) Whether a statement calls something modest, immodest, or “a stumbling block” does not necessarily reflect the view of the girl who submitted the question or the view of TheRebelution.com and the survey team. It is only designed to elicit an agreement or disagreement on the part of the participants.

Please refrain from judging the modesty survey based on the statements the participants are evaluating, since they give little indication of the actual results of the survey.

3.) The survey results (which are not yet available in any form) are not laws. We expect young people to make intelligent, loving, and responsible choices. To equip them to do so, we’re simply facilitating a discussion. No one controls how the guys respond to the different statements and none of the statements have complete agreement or disagreement.

Participants have complete control to agree or disagree (even strongly) with any statement. They also have the option to remain neutral on any of the questions posed. Finally, they can offer as much explanation and clarification to their answer in a text box below, even after they have submitted their response.

TheRebelution.com's Modesty SurveyThe question submission deadline for the Modesty Survey was today. In less than two weeks 215 Christian girls from around the world submitted 360+ questions on every modesty-related topic imaginable. Katrina Rowe, our Female Survey Coordinator, did an excellent job organizing the question submission process.

But the work is not done. Not even close. Our Illustration Wing, headed up by Sarah Harris (our sister), is wrapping up their search for photo-illustrations of each item of clothing referenced in the submitted questions. This will make it 100% easier for the guys taking the survey to understand what is being asked.

David Boskovic, our entire IT Department, is programming an incredible survey system with a secure (anonymous) login process that will keep track of which questions each participant has answered and which ones they haven’t. This means that no matter how many times someone logs-in and out they’ll always be able to pick right back up where they left off.

Finally, the 360+ questions must be searched for redundancy, edited for clarity, and organized for final presentation in the survey. Not every submitted question will be included in the final survey and most questions will be edited. Our goal is to make it relatively easy for guys to address each of the topics raised by the submitted questions.

The Modesty Survey Story

The Modesty Survey began when two girls on The Rebelution Forums separately suggested an anonymous discussion on modesty between members of the Guys Only forum (The Garage) and members of the Girls Only forum (The Attic).

15-year-old Katrina Rowe was the inspirational force behind the idea, agreeing to oversee preliminary data collection and inviting girls in the Attic to submit their questions for the guys. In little more than a week, she received over 360 questions from hundreds of Christians girls around the world.

The overwhelming response to the idea of a modesty discussion confirmed its importance. Some Christian girls have fathers or brothers to provide godly input on their attire, but many more have none. Many girls seem oblivious to the destructive effects of immodest attire on their brothers in Christ. Others desire to honor God and to protect their brothers, but don’t know where to start.

As we began to process and organize the questions, we immediately realized the need for a secure survey system to collect and track guys’ answers. 18-year-old David Boskovic, our entire IT Department, developed the system from scratch.

Work continued. Candace Perry of Purity Girls joined the team as a consultant, sharing her experience with modesty surveys with us newcomers. Meanwhile, Sarah Harris (our dear sister) coordinated the tracking down of definitions and tasteful photo-illustrations for almost every item of clothing in the survey.

The Modesty Survey launched on January 8th and remained open until January 28th. Again, the response was overwhelming. Over 1,500 Christian guys (12-50+) submitted 160,000 answers—including over 25,000 text responses.
